How Life Works Here
Glen Avenue is located in Broxtowe, near Eastwood, Nottinghamshire. Crime levels are below the local average (51 incidents in 12 months).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. The nearest transport stop is 264m away (bus). Rail links may require a connecting journey. The median property price is £208,000, with moderate growth of 12% over five years. Based on 13 transactions recorded since 2014. The area has a notable retired population. There are 5 schools within 2 km, 5 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. Primary schools are nearby, though secondary options may require travel. The nearest school is just 454m away. This street may particularly suit property investors. Some market indicators point to a cooling trend. Overall, this street scores 55 out of 100 for liveability, above the district average.
